At the top of the menu today:

Significant job cuts reportedly went down at Barclays’ equities division; a team of disgruntled German senior citizens (in what is not an Onion story) kidnapped, gagged and tortured a financial advisor due to deep losses to their pensions before the advisor was rescued by 40 locked and loaded cops; One-Dollar Pandit’s Citigroup is set to boost salaries of many employees to compensate for low bonuses; and, in some news that you can really use (especially if you’re still on the hunt for employment), here’s a map highlighting Manhattan and Brooklyn drinking establishments that offer free food to their customers (with the purchase of a beverage).
